Ingredients You’ll Need
- 8 oz brie cheese, cut into 1-inch cubes
- 1 cup red grapes
- 1 cup green grapes
- ½ cup green olives
- ½ cup roasted red peppers, sliced into strips
- 24 decorative skewers or cocktail picks
- Optional: honey and fresh rosemary for garnish

Method
- Cut the brie cheese into 1-inch cubes and set aside.8 oz brie cheese
- Wash and thoroughly dry the red and green grapes.1 cup red grapes, 1 cup green grapes
- Slice the roasted red peppers into small strips.1/2 cup roasted red peppers
- Assemble the skewers by layering one grape, one cube of brie, a slice of roasted red pepper, and one olive.8 oz brie cheese, 1 cup red grapes, 1 cup green grapes, 1/2 cup green olives, 1/2 cup roasted red peppers, 24 decorative skewers or cocktail picks
- Repeat until all ingredients are used.
- Arrange the finished skewers on a serving platter or tiered tray.24 decorative skewers or cocktail picks
- Optional: Lightly drizzle with honey and garnish with fresh rosemary before serving.

Tips for Serving at a Bridal Shower
For the most polished presentation:
- Use gold or pearl-topped skewers for a luxury look
- Arrange on a white marble or glass platter
- Add edible flowers for a garden aesthetic
- Serve slightly chilled for best texture
If you’re setting up a grazing table, place these appetizers near cheeses and fresh fruits for a cohesive display.

Make-Ahead & Storage Tips
One of the best things about these elegant bridal shower appetizers is how easily they can be prepared ahead of time.
- Assemble up to 24 hours in advance
- Store covered in the refrigerator
- Add honey drizzle just before serving
- Keep chilled until guests arrive
If serving outdoors, place the platter over ice trays to maintain freshness.

FAQ About Elegant Bridal Shower Appetizers
How many appetizers should I plan per guest?
For a bridal shower, plan for 5–7 appetizers per guest if serving multiple items. If these are one of several offerings, 2–3 per guest works well.
Can these be made the night before?
Yes. Assemble and refrigerate them in an airtight container. Add garnishes just before serving.
What variations can I try?
You can substitute:
- Mozzarella pearls for brie
- Prosciutto for olives
- Balsamic glaze instead of honey
Small swaps allow you to customize the flavor while keeping the elegant presentation.
